S&P says Corporate Downgrade Potential Declines to Lowest Level in 14 Months
Posted on December 28, 2009 at 11:33 AM EST
The number of global corporate debt issuers poised for downgrades continued its decline this month to 824 issuers from 869 issuers last month, according to Standard & Poor’s.
